Is WordPress or Shopify Better for SEO?

When it comes to building an online store, choosing the right platform can significantly impact your site’s search engine optimization (SEO) success. SEO is crucial for online visibility, and optimising your site for search engines can make or break your e-commerce business. WordPress and Shopify have emerged as two of the most popular choices among the plethora of options available. Both platforms offer unique advantages and may be better suited for different kinds of e-commerce businesses.

WordPress, when teamed with WooCommerce, provides a robust platform for users seeking a high level of customization and control over their SEO settings. It’s a powerful content management system (CMS) known for its flexibility and extensive library of plugins, making it ideal for those with specific SEO strategies in mind. On the other hand, Shopify is a dedicated e-commerce platform built with the novice user in mind, offering a more streamlined experience. It includes built-in SEO features and an intuitive interface that simplifies the optimization process for store owners.

Key takeaways

  • Optimization for search engines is essential, with WordPress and Shopify offering unique SEO capabilities.
  • WordPress offers extensive customization for SEO through plugins, while Shopify provides user-friendly SEO features out of the box.
  • Choosing the right platform depends on the specific needs and skills of the e-commerce business owner.

Understanding SEO in e-commerce

ecommerce seo

In e-commerce, your store’s visibility in search results is pivotal to attracting potential customers. An effective content management system (CMS) can provide the tools necessary to optimize your site. At the same time, understanding key SEO factors ensures your online storefront ranks well in search engine result pages (SERPs).

The role of content management systems

Your choice of a content management system directly influences your site’s SEO potential. WordPress and Shopify are two leading platforms, each with unique attributes for optimizing your online store. Utilizing a CMS that supports extensive SEO capabilities can enhance Google rankings and drive organic traffic.

WordPress is renowned for its flexibility and a vast array of plugins like Yoast SEO, which guides you through detailed search engine optimization processes. In WordPress, you can edit HTML, allowing for greater control over SEO elements.

On the other hand, Shopify is designed specifically for e-commerce with built-in SEO features that facilitate optimization without the need for extensive technical knowledge. Shopify automatically handles basic SEO practices, like generating canonical tags to prevent duplicate content issues.

Key SEO factors for online stores

To boost your store’s visibility, you must pay attention to key SEO factors:

  1. Site speed: A faster website provides a better user experience and is favoured by search engines. Both WordPress and Shopify offer solutions to improve loading times through optimized themes and plugins.
  2. Mobile optimization: With mobile searches increasingly dominating online shopping, your site must perform well on smartphones and tablets. Both CMS platforms offer responsive design functionalities.
  3. Quality content: Regularly updated, relevant, and valuable content can establish your site’s authority and improve rankings. WordPress excels with its intuitive content creation tools, while Shopify offers streamlined blogging capabilities.
  4. On-page SEO includes properly using title tags, meta descriptions, and headers. Shopify and WordPress provide accessible ways to edit these elements, often with helpful SEO prompts.
  5. Keywords: Proper keyword usage in your product descriptions and content helps search engines understand and index your pages more effectively. Researching the right keywords is essential in targeting the audience looking for your products.
  6. Security: Having a secure website (HTTPS) is crucial for customer trust and is also a ranking factor. Both platforms offer secure checkout experiences and support for SSL certificates.

Shopify: an overview

shopify logo

Shopify is a comprehensive eCommerce platform that simplifies the creation and management of an online store. It stands out for its user-friendly interfaces and robust security measures.

Shopify’s ease of use

You can start your Shopify store quickly with minimal technical expertise. The platform is known for its intuitive dashboard and streamlined processes for adding products, creating discounts, and managing orders. Various themes and apps are available to customize your store, and they often come with drag-and-drop builders that make the design process straightforward.

  • Getting started: Setting up a store can be done in a few steps.
  • Customization: A vast selection of themes caters to different brand aesthetics.
  • Management tools: Inventory tracking and order processing are centralized and easy to handle.
  • Educational resources: Shopify provides extensive documentation and online courses to help you maximize your store’s potential.

Hosted solution and security aspects

As a hosted solution, Shopify handles the technical aspects of running your online store, including hosting, maintenance, and security. The platform ensures that your store is fast and accessible, with reliable uptime. Security is taken seriously; Shopify includes a built-in SSL certificate for secure connections and is compliant with PCI DSS standards to safely handle credit card information.

  • Hosting: Shopify provides hosting for your online store with unlimited bandwidth.
  • SSL certificate: Each Shopify store comes with a free 256-bit SSL certificate.
  • Security compliance: Shopify meets all six categories of PCI standards, which helps protect against data breaches.
  • Shopify SEO: Built-in SEO features enable you to optimize product pages and content, improving your store’s visibility in search engine results.

WordPress with WooCommerce: an overview

wordpress and woocommerce logo

WordPress offers you extensive content control and the flexibility to tailor your online presence, while WooCommerce provides the tools necessary for a robust e-commerce platform. These components work in tandem to support a dynamic online store.

WordPress for content control and flexibility

WordPress is an open-source content management system known for its powerful customization capabilities through themes and plugins. You can manipulate nearly every aspect of your website’s appearance and functionality, ensuring that your content aligns perfectly with your brand and audience’s needs. The flexibility stems from a vast repository of plugins, which enable functionalities from SEO optimization to social media integration. With WordPress, you maintain full control over your content, from how you create it to when and how it’s displayed, thanks to its intuitive management tools.

WooCommerce for an enhanced e-commerce experience

WooCommerce transforms a WordPress website into an e-commerce powerhouse. It seamlessly integrates with WordPress as an open-source plugin, carrying over the inherent customization benefits. You can select from a range of WooCommerce themes and extend functionality with e-commerce-specific plugins such as product management, secure payments, and shipping options. This creates a user-friendly shopping experience for your customers while offering you detailed control over your online store’s operations.

Themes and customization options

When establishing your online presence, the range of themes and the degree of customization they allow define your website’s user experience and overall design quality. Your choice between WordPress and Shopify can substantially affect how your website looks and functions.

Theme availability and customization

WordPress: With WordPress, you have access to a vast library of themes, both free and premium. The open-source nature allows for a high degree of customization. You can start with a base template and then modify it extensively:

  • Free themes: Thousands are available via the WordPress theme directory.
  • Premium themes: Offer more features and dedicated support.
  • Customization options: Anyone comfortable with code or page builders can alter the themes for a drag-and-drop experience.

Shopify: Shopify offers a curated selection of both free and premium themes designed specifically for e-commerce:

  • Free themes: Limited range but high quality, focused on online stores.
  • Premium themes: Created by professional designers, available on Shopify Theme Store.
  • Customization options: Intuitive, but may require knowledge of Shopify’s custom Liquid language for deeper changes.

Shopify vs WordPress: who wins on design flexibility?

WordPress allows for extensive customization, empowering you or your designer to tailor the site to your exact needs. With plugins and the flexibility of the platform, virtually any design is achievable.

Shopify prioritizes user experience, offering sleek, e-commerce-optimized designs that can be customized without needing to touch code but are generally not as flexible as WordPress. Here’s a quick comparison:

Extending functionality with apps and plugins

seo plugin

Shopify and WordPress both offer solutions to enhance your online store’s SEO capabilities. Their respective marketplaces for apps and plugins are treasure troves where you can find tools for almost any functionality you can imagine.

Examining Shopify’s app marketplace

Shopify’s App Marketplace is a central hub for various SEO apps to improve your e-commerce experience. From improving page loading speeds to optimizing product listings, the right Shopify apps can significantly boost your site’s SEO. Here are some characteristics of Shopify’s SEO apps:

  • Ease of use: Shopify apps are known for their user-friendly interface. Most apps provide clear instructions and can be installed with minimal technical expertise.
  • Integration: These apps are built to integrate smoothly with your Shopify store, ensuring a seamless user experience.

The world of WordPress plugins

WordPress offers a wide array of plugins that can extend your website’s functionality to improve SEO. The difference lies in the flexibility and depth of customization available with WordPress plugins.

  • Customization: WordPress plugins offer an unparalleled level of customization due to the open-source nature of the platform.
  • Diversity: There’s a plugin for virtually every SEO need, from metadata management to schema markup.
  • Notable SEO plugins:
    • Yoast SEO: Offers comprehensive tools for on-page SEO, XML sitemaps, and more.
    • All in One SEO Pack: A rival to Yoast with similar features and capabilities.
    • WP Rocket: Focuses on speeding up your website, which is a crucial factor in SEO rankings.

Remember to regularly update plugins to their latest versions to maintain optimal performance and security for your WordPress site.

Website performance and user experience

search engine optimization perfomance

Optimizing website performance is crucial for enhancing user experience and can significantly influence search engine rankings. Site speed and mobile responsiveness play vital roles in this regard.

Site speed and its impact on ranking

Site speed is a primary factor that search engines like Google consider when ranking websites. The faster your website loads, the better the user experience, leading to improved engagement and potentially higher conversions.

  • WordPress: WordPress offers various plugins to improve site performance by caching, optimizing images, and reducing file sizes. Examples include W3 Total Cache and WP Smush.
  • Shopify: Shopify, being a hosted platform, manages site speed optimizations on its end. This ensures that its servers respond quickly, which can contribute to faster loading times.

You can utilize tools such as Google PageSpeed Insights to monitor your site speed. This tool provides detailed analysis and recommendations for your website’s desktop and mobile versions.

Mobile responsiveness across platforms

Your website must be mobile-friendly to cater to a growing smartphone and tablet audience. The experience users have on mobile is as important as on desktop, influencing their perception of your brand and your ranking on search engines.

  • WordPress: With WordPress, you need to ensure that the theme you select is mobile-responsive. Fortunately, most current themes are designed to be responsive out-of-the-box.
  • Shopify: Shopify themes are mobile responsive, allowing your online store to provide a consistent user experience across all devices.

Remember that mobile responsiveness extends beyond how your website looks; it also includes how well your website functions on mobile. Menus, buttons, and forms must be easily navigable and accessible, ensuring functionality doesn’t suffer on smaller screens.

Cost analysis and transaction fees

coins and cost image to display cost effectiveness

When assessing WordPress and Shopify, you must consider the initial investment and how ongoing expenses and transaction fees will impact your budget.

Comparing the initial and ongoing costs

WordPress offers a flexible platform with a variety of hosting options, which can influence your initial and ongoing costs. While the WordPress software is free, you are responsible for choosing and paying for your hosting service, which can vary widely in price. Typically, a basic plan for a small-to-medium-sized business can start from a few dollars per month to over a hundred, depending on the hosting provider and the resources you require.

You have a more straightforward cost structure with Shopify since it’s a hosted platform. Their basic plan starts at $29 per month, and this fee includes hosting, access to the Shopify admin, and an array of eCommerce tools. Don’t forget the potential for additional costs, like themes, plugins, or apps, which both platforms offer in free and premium versions to enhance your website’s functionality.

Understanding the transaction fees

Transaction fees are particularly crucial for small business owners to consider as they directly impact your profits from sales. In WordPress, generally, you won’t pay any platform-specific transaction fee. Your main cost per sale will come from the payment gateway (such as PayPal or Stripe), where typical credit card transaction fees hover around 2.9% + $0.30 per transaction.

Shopify, on the other hand, charges additional transaction fees if you don’t use their payment solution, Shopify Payments. The transaction fee structure with Shopify Payments is based on your plan, with the basic plan starting at 2.9% + 30¢ per credit card transaction for online purchases. If you opt for an external payment gateway, Shopify adds a fee on top of the gateway’s charge. This fee is 2% for the basic plan but decreases with more advanced plans.

Support and resources for store owners

ecommerce shopping cart

As a store owner, you have access to various support channels and a plethora of educational materials to enhance your store’s performance.

Availability of support channels

WordPress: With its large community, WordPress provides a comprehensive system of support channels. You have access to:

  • Forums: A vibrant community forum for peer support and troubleshooting.
  • Online documentation: Detailed guides and codex for diverse technical issues.
  • WordPress developer resources: Forums and chat rooms explicitly dedicated to development queries.
  • Direct support: For issues beyond the community forums, there is a directory of experienced developers you can hire.

Shopify: Shopify offers a structured support framework. Available support channels include:

  • 24/7 customer support: Reach out via email, live chat, or phone.
  • Help centre: A centralized repository of articles for self-guided assistance.
  • Community forums: Interact with other Shopify users for experience-based advice.
  • Shopify experts: Access to a curated list of professionals for hire to help with your Shopify needs.

Educational and development resources

WordPress:

  • Official WordPress blog: Stay updated with the latest news and tips straight from the source.
  • WordPress TV: Video tutorials ranging from basic usage to advanced coding techniques.
  • Learning management systems (LMS): Plugins like LearnDash offer courses on WordPress development.
  • WordCamps: Regularly held conferences for learning and networking with developers.

Shopify:

  • Shopify Academy: Free courses and tutorials to educate you on running an online store.
  • Shopify community events: Meetups and webinars for personalized learning experiences.
  • Developer documentation: In-depth theme and app development guides tailored to Shopify’s ecosystem.
  • Shopify partner program: Provides resources and support to delve into Shopify’s development further.

Frequently asked questions

a founder thinking about all the challenges and competitors in order to find a solution

As you explore the most suitable platform for your SEO needs, you may have specific inquiries regarding the capabilities and differences between WordPress and Shopify.

What are the SEO advantages of using WordPress over Shopify?

WordPress offers you extensive customization options for SEO. You can choose from a wide array of SEO plugins, like Yoast or All in One SEO, that give you granular control over every aspect of your SEO, from meta tags to readability checks. Its flexibility allows you to implement advanced SEO tactics tailored to your content strategy.

How does the SEO performance of Shopify compare with WordPress and Wix?

Shopify simplifies SEO for you by handling basic practices automatically, such as your site’s sitemap and robots.txt file. While it is not as customizable as WordPress, it requires less technical knowledge to maintain. Compared to Wix, Shopify offers more advanced features and is particularly tailored toward e-commerce SEO.

Can you achieve better search engine rankings with Shopify or WordPress?

Your search engine rankings depend more on your SEO strategy and content quality than the platform itself. WordPress allows you to heavily customize your SEO approach, potentially giving you an edge if you have the expertise. Shopify, while more streamlined, can also yield excellent rankings with its user-friendly and optimized platform.

Which platform offers better SEO tools for dropshipping businesses, such as WordPress or Shopify?

Dropshipping businesses often prefer Shopify for its integrated e-commerce features and ease of use. In terms of SEO, Shopify offers specialized apps designed for e-commerce, which may benefit dropshipping sites. With its powerful plugins, WordPress provides broader SEO capabilities that can be leveraged for a drop shipping business if you’re willing to manage more complex setups.

What impact do Shopify’s built-in SEO features have on a store’s online visibility?

Shopify has built-in SEO features that automatically handle technical aspects, such as website speed optimization, mobile responsiveness, and SSL certificates. These contribute positively to your store’s online visibility, especially when supplemented with high-quality content and links.

Does integrating a Shopify blog have any SEO benefits over WordPress blogging?

Shopify’s blogging platform is more straightforward and potentially less powerful than WordPress. However, it includes essential SEO features and integrates seamlessly with your Shopify store, which can consolidate your domain’s authority and contribute to SEO. WordPress provides superior customization and more extensive SEO integration, which can lead to better SEO performance if used effectively.

Quickly Hire skilled WordPress Developers for your online store

Building a successful online store starts with selecting the right platform, and WordPress paired with WooCommerce offers unmatched customization and control over your SEO. Hiring a skilled WordPress developer ensures that your WooCommerce store is not only responsive and fast but also fully optimized for search engines. Quickly Hire connects you with experienced developers who can set up and fine-tune your store for maximum performance. Start your e-commerce journey today by hiring a developer from Quickly Hire.


  • Alex is Quickly Hire's content strategist and digital marketer. He's a New Zealand-born, Thailand-residing copywriter extraordinaire. Dad to two beautiful girls, Alex loves playing rugby, reading, and running with his soi dog, Effie.


Join our Newsletter